The compression we are trying to undo
“Human civilization spent ~five millennia creating writing systems. Modern computing spent ~seventy years collapsing them — into a Latin keyword, ASCII, English syntax.”
A short, opinionated timeline
| Era | What happened (this lens) |
|---|---|
| antiquity–1900s | Hundreds of scripts encode the world’s knowledge; identity lives in orthography. |
| 1940s–60s | Machine code → assembly → FORTRAN/LISP/COBOL: programming is born in English, in Latin script. |
| 1970s–90s | C, Unix, the internet; ASCII becomes destiny. Localization = surface translation of UI, not of computation. |
| 1991–2000s | Unicode encodes scripts (a huge gift) — but programming itself stays English/Latin. |
| 2003–04 | Romenagri (reversible canonical layer) + Hindawi Programming System: systems programming in Indic languages over unmodified GCC. |
| 2020s | ILM generalizes to all scripts/languages; AGI makes linguistic equity urgent, not cosmetic. |
